Pulaski County split a pair of non-district baseball games wilth Liberty Saturday afternoon, winning the opener 8-3, while dropping the second conrest, 11-3, in Dublin.
In the first game, Cody Long hit a two-run homer and Tyler Frazier went 2-for-3 with a double.
Frazier also picked up the win on the mound, as he gave up three runs on two hits, walking two and striking out six in five innings.
In the second game, Dustin Dalton led the Cougars with two hits.
Cody Long started on the mound for Pulaski County and lasted just 1 1/3 innings, as he gave up four runs and four walks. Daniel Viers and Kody Hill would come on in relief and pitch the rest of the way, as Liberty cruised to the 11-3 victory.
